Events for Families

Back to School Night
Parents meet with teachers in grade level groups at the beginning of the school year to discuss expectations (e.g., supplies, homework, etc.), upcoming events (for example, overnight field trips), and other issues relevant to the child’s new classroom. Parents also meet the Specialists at Back to School Night.

Beginning of the year Class Socials
One family in each classroom volunteers to host its event. The class social is a time at the very beginning of the year when students and their families get acquainted.

Milk and Cookies Sing Along
This is an early elementary event. Approximately two times a month the students meet together for an all-campus sing along/performance. Parents are invited to attend and come to school 1/2 hour before pick-up, sing with and watch the performances then join their child in the classroom for milk and cookies to end the day. Before going home, children have a chance to show their parents around the classroom and talk about the projects they have been working on. Parents sign up to provide classroom cookies for this event.

Grandparent/Special Friends Day
This event is designed to offer extended family members and family friends an opportunity to visit UCDS.  Great emphasis is placed on the student community to be hosts to our guests for this event.  The students spend much of the day with classroom visitors, usually participate in some type of performance and have lunch with their guests.  The Parent Association works with the school to organize this event and provides substantial parent assistance during the day.

UCDS Exploratoriam
UCDS faculty offer this curricular event each fall.  Each child attends with one parent and has the opportunity to explore hands on math and science activities at all the different grade levels in the school.

Winterlude
For three days in December, the early elementary and First Floor communities travel to a nearby ski resort to celebrate the arrival of winter. Parents join us as chaperones. Each morning students work with ski instructors to build their skiing skills and each afternoon parents and students are free to ski and play at their leisure. Winterlude is an important community-building event for the early elementary and First Floor communities.

Literature Week/Author Visits
UCDS faculty offer this enriching week-long series to students and families in celebration of the art of literature. We bring in authors and illustrators to work with the students, tell stories and lead workshops with families.

Parent Workshops
Several times each year UCDS faculty offer parents an opportunity to spend an entire morning experiencing math and science with the same methodology and materials their children experience each day.

Parent/Volunteer Appreciation Party
Each spring the school and Parent Association sponsor a Parent/Volunteer Appreciation Party for parents who volunteered throughout the school year. The Party features great food, time to socialize with other parents and faculty/staff, and a presentation of acknowledgement gifts.

Theme Fair
This family event celebrates the culmination of the year’s concept study.  Children attend school with their families and participate in concept/theme related activities provided by each UCDS classroom.  The UCDS Parent Association provides lunch at this event.

All School Picnics
Shortly after the school year begins in the fall and again on the last day of school in the summer, the entire community enjoys a picnic dinner together on the playground at the North Campus.
